Snow, Sledding, Snow Snakes, Santa, Serenity
Someone safe sharing some smiles splendidly
Years ago, when I was just a child. Spending time with cousins was wild.
We went sledding on an old car hood. Some of us stood.
There was ice cream made of snow. My little siblings in tow.
We made snow snakes and played games. I am better at my aims.
As children, we couldn't wait for Santa to arrive. I was only five.
I had my tonsils out that year. I shed more than a few tears.
All the winter fun helped to keep my mind elsewhere.
We spent so much time outdoors and I never wanted to be anywhere
else. Thinking back brings me so much peace and serenity.
It was a great way to spend my fifth year of life restfully and pleasantly.
